Output dd357394522bb74eded3933ef93ef80f045e5c8bae676be77bd01ee10b09dae1:0

value
25768857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c846e6bd3db8ff7a38bc604593ea4fe58467717 OP_EQUALVERIFY OP_CHECKSIG
address
1M6zJhCHU4faHugr4facAiWMMiiPsfRD7j
transaction
dd357394522bb74eded3933ef93ef80f045e5c8bae676be77bd01ee10b09dae1
spent
true